About Symmes Valley Elementary School

Symmes Valley Elementary School is a regular public elementary school located in the rural community of Willow Wood, Ohio. The school serves students from pre-kindergarten through eighth grade, providing a comprehensive education to 577 students with a student-teacher ratio of 15.2:1. Symmes Valley Elementary has 38 full-time equivalent teachers dedicated to nurturing young minds.

The academic performance at Symmes Valley Elementary School is solid but shows room for growth. With a MySchoolScout Rating of 5.7 out of 10, the school ranks in the 59th percentile among Ohio schools, placing it at number 1431 out of 3468 institutions. In terms of proficiency rates, 65% of students are proficient or above in English Language Arts and Reading, while 67% meet or exceed standards in Math.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Symmes Valley Elementary School has a median household income of $31,016. It is a community where 16%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$151,000. The area has a poverty rate of 30.3%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
